Dependency, Generalization, Affiliation, Aggregation, Composition In Object Oriented Programming

programming

If you wish to study programming, The Web Developer Bootcamp course by udemy would certainly assist you a lot. Are you looking to get a discount on well-liked programming programs? There is a better method to use if…else assertion particularly for vectors in R programming. So this was all about these ideas and we are able to say that we had been utilizing these concepts in our programming but weren’t aware of their actual existence. Like reading and writing, we need to see programming as a civil right. Everybody ought to share equally within the alternative to profit from the digital economy. That can’t happen if solely the rich faculties have robot soccer tournaments.

Portable – You can transfer Python applications from one platform to a different, and run it without any modifications. PHP is primarily used alongside dynamic information-heavy web sites to gather type knowledge. It’s also utilized in app improvement to generate dynamic page content.

If you are interested in studying why Python is still a relevant language, be at liberty to learn eight Reasons Why Python Is Worth Learing. To make a residing with programming, you have to become a software developer, not just a programmer. The phrases programmer and software developer are used interchangeably. Sometimes software builders call themselves coders or programmers.

Tips On How To Turn Into A Programming Internship

The primary issue is if the team is willing to decelerate and clarify. If not, those groups might find their time greatest spent elsewhere. But forcing the group to explain their thought processes reveals gaps and creates higher concepts. It is healthier to slow down and explain than to go away some folks behind. Mob programming can turn into a every day occasion in the proper conditions. While every day conferences could be difficult, most individuals can handle one hour of a brand new workflow.

Papers 2 and 3 prove, utilizing respectively Rice’s theorem and direct reduction to the halting downside, that the parsing of Perl packages is normally undecidable. This comparability analyzes trends in the variety of tasks hosted by a preferred neighborhood programming repository. During most years of the comparability, C leads by a considerable margin; in 2006, Java overtakes C, but the combination of C/C++ still leads significantly. Programs vary from tiny scripts written by particular person hobbyists to huge systems written by lots of of programmers.

programming

High Colleges For Programming Internships

Programming is a broad time period for creating directions for a computer. They decide the problem and determine actions to resolve it. The programmer may also think about how different parts of logic or code will match together. In computer programming, readability refers to the ease with which a human reader can comprehend the aim, control circulate, and operation of supply code. It affects the elements of quality above, including portability, usability and most significantly maintainability. Programs were principally entered utilizing punched playing cards or paper tape.

As you’ll be able to see, there are lots of great causes to study and not to examine programming to turn into a software developer. Outdated course materials—programming languages are updated too usually for programs to keep up.

A full-stack developer is a tech skilled that takes care of building an utility, including consumer interface design, logic design, code writing, and testing. The common annual wage of a machine learning engineer in the United States is $149,750. A software engineer is a tech skilled who designs software program.

The following table describes the key differences between the imperative and declarative programming paradigm. The following table provides a short description of programming paradigms. Usually, in a program, distinctive programming requirements are utilized. Henceforth, programming dialects provide assist for the totally different requirements. Apart from the crucial and declarative programming strategy, there’s one other paradigm that is named the multi-paradigm. Examples of practical programming Haskell, SML, Clojure, Scala, Erlang, Clean, F#, and so forth. Difficult to simply accept characteristics of particular purposes into consideration while programming.

In Summary, Listed Below Are 10 Of Our Hottest Pc Programming Programs

Mob programming can also produce a refined benefit for each supervisors and employees. Supervisors who’re pissed off that staff aren’t following a brand new required practice can reinforce the requirement through the hourlong session.